Description
This notice DOES NOT constitute a request for proposal, request for quote, or invitation for bid. No formal solicitation document exists at this time.
Â
This is a request for information. The Charles George VA Medical Center is requesting a loading dock extension package. The contractor shall provide all personnel, equipment, supplies, facilities, transportation, tools, materials, supervision, and other items necessary to provide the loading dock extension at 1100 Tunnel Road Asheville, NC 28805. No changes shall be made to the existing structure. This is a turnkey solution to provide and install a dock extension system with canopy, dock levelers, and access stairs to improve the functionality of the current loading dock area that services the facility logistics department.
Salient Characteristics:
Steel Frame with Open Grate Decking
Anti-Slip Epoxy Coating
5 Year Structural Warranty
Anchored Platform
Dock Levelers with 16 Kip Capacity
Access Stairs
Safety Handrails
Canopy System with Integrated Lighting
Modular
Impact Resistant Construction
Dock Bumpers
Automatic Dock Scissor Lift System
Compliant with IBC/OSHA Standards
